Output 708fd5e3916c16f57dcc73b6530798320d92e39ab8b712b62b7eb123d369fc27:0

value
2581831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60c1a0de585cbb4e06fa6e46a06c49aa7c1da23 OP_EQUAL
address
3MCo2SZTcCLETAGui6g1eC5Ea2RxpQpVdz
transaction
708fd5e3916c16f57dcc73b6530798320d92e39ab8b712b62b7eb123d369fc27